Description

The Resolution llc membership withdrawal letter serves as a formal document for members of a limited liability company to withdraw their membership. It outlines important aspects such as the meeting details, the purpose of the meeting, and the official resolution regarding the withdrawal. This letter must be filled out with the specific names of members, the date of the meeting, and any conditions associated with the withdrawal. It is important for users to ensure that the letter complies with the operating agreement and applicable laws. Yes, a member can be removed from an LLC, but the process typically requires following the guidelines laid out in the operating agreement. Reasons for removal may include breach of duty, illegal activities, or failure to comply with terms set forth. Having a structured approach with documentation, such as a Resolution LLC membership withdrawal letter, helps avoid potential disputes.
